Clay Receives Bank of America’s Brady Award

Sherri Clay, a client associate with the Canfield office of Merrill Lynch, is one of 12 employees nationwide to receive the 2018 David Brady Award, named for a financial adviser who died in the terrorist attacks of Sept. 11, 2001. Brady was highly respected for putting the client first and giving back to his community. The award that bears his name was created in 2007 and honors individuals within Bank of America Global Wealth and Investment Management who emulate Brady’s ethos. “This award not only immortalizes David’s legacy but it rewards employees such as Sherri for their continuous hard work in meeting the needs of their clients, colleagues and communities,” says Stephen C. VanSuch, resident director and wealth management adviser in the Canfield office of Merrill Lynch.
